Meanings and Origins of the name Twisha

The name Twisha is of Indian origin, derived from the Sanskrit language. In Sanskrit, Twisha means brightness, light, and brilliance, which beautifully encapsulates the essence often associated with bearers of this name. This interpretation signifies not only physical brightness but also an inner glow or radiance, representing clarity, enlightenment, and wisdom.
